Overview

Diploma in Creative Writing: Transforming Autobiography into Fiction

Embark on a journey through Creative Writing to transform personal stories into compelling fiction. Gain insights and skills from memoirs to novels, leveraging techniques that breathe life into your narratives. Our Diploma in Creative Writing is designed to guide you from drafting to mastering sophisticated storytelling elements.

Learning Outcomes:

  • Employ top Creative Writing practices in your work.
  • Transition personal memoirs into Creative Writing narratives.
  • Develop skills in crafting fictional memoirs for Creative Writing.
  • Manage crisis effectively within Creative Writing contexts.
  • Enhance character dialogue through advanced Creative Writing techniques.
  • Overcome story development challenges in Creative Writing.
  • Navigate plotting pitfalls with Creative Writing solutions.
  • Experience the emotional spectrum of Creative Writing processes.
